How to Change Disney Plus Password via Web Browser
Any browser will be fine, but I suggest using common ones like Chrome, Edge, etc., to avoid any compatibility issues. Here are the steps:
- Step 1: Visit https://www.disneyplus.com.
- Step 2: Sign in to your account using your email address and current password.
- Step 3: Click on your profile picture in the top right corner, and then click Account.

- Step 4: Click Change Password next to Password.

- Step 5: Disney Plus will send you a 6-digit code. Enter that code and continue.

- Step 6: Then, enter the new password. Click Save. You’re done.

How to Change Disney Plus Password via Mobile App
Changing Disney Plus password is simple on phone, and the process is similar as well:
Step 1: Open the Disney Plus app on your mobile device.
Step 2: Tap the profile icon in the bottom right corner.
Step 3: Select Account.
Step 4: Then select Manage with MyDisney.
Step 5: Enter your email and current password to let Disney verify you.
Step 6: Disney will send you a 6-digit code. Enter the code on the app.

Step 7: Then, you can continue to create a new Disney password.

How to Change Disney Plus Password via Smart TV
These are general Disney password-changing steps for all smart TVs:
- Step 1: Open the Disney+ app on your Smart TV and sign in.
- Step 2: Navigate to Settings (gear icon), typically located at the top-right or bottom-left of the screen, depending on your TV.
- Step 3: Choose Account.
- Step 4: Scroll down until you see Password, and tap Change Password.
- Step 5: Disney+ will send a 6-digit code to your email, and enter it on the TV screen.
- Step 6: Create a new password and use your remote to select Save.

How to Reset Disney Plus Password
Occasionally, we can forget our password. If that’s the case, you can reset your Disney Plus password, and the process is similar to changing the password:
Step 1: Open www.disneyplus.com in your browser and click Log In.
Step 2: Enter your email. In the Enter your password page, click “Having trouble logging in? Send a one-time code” since you don’t know the current password.

Step 3: Enter your registered email and click Submit.
Step 4: Disney+ will send a 6-digit code to your email.
Step 5: Enter the code on the website and continue. Then, you can create a new password for your Disney Plus account.

Troubleshooting Tips
I thought some of you may encounter issues like I don’t get the code, how do I do? Here are some common issues and how to fix them:
Didn’t receive the email code
- Check your spam email folder to see if the email was sent there.
- Make sure the email address is the correct one.
- If you still cannot see it, after a few minutes, refresh your inbox. You can also request the code again.
Code not working
- Remember, the code does expire (15 minutes).
- If it expires, you have to request a new one.
The new password cannot be saved
- Make sure your new password follows the Disney+ requirements (length, a number, and a special character).
- Refresh your browser or app, or try a different browser or app to do it again.
Still locked out
- If none of the above worked, you can reset the password again or reach out to Disney+ customer support, provide your account email, and they’ll help you get back in.

How to Protect Your Disney+ Account
Nobody wants random people screwing around with your watchlist or personal details, and you definitely don’t want them to steal your account and enjoy your subscription!
Here are a couple of things I do to keep my account safe that you can refer to:
Create a strong password:
Use complicated passwords. I never use an obvious password like “123456” or my name. That is for sure risky. Also, don’t use the same password for multiple sites. Change it often to make it secure as well. If you have trouble remembering passwords, a password manager is super recommended.
Be careful about sharing your account:
I no longer share my Disney+ account cause someone changed my settings and my watchlist. Thankfully, they didn’t change my password. But it was still a potential risk, so I decided not to do that. If you still choose to share, just share your account with someone who won’t ruin everything and whom you really trust. But honestly, it’s much easier to keep things private and avoid unnecessary problems later on.
Monitor your Account:
I look at my account activity every so often to make sure my account is secure. You can also do this to see if there is an unknown device that logs into your account. If you find it, change your passwords immediately.
